Native American Sunflower Mythology Sunflowers were one of the important crops grown in Native American gardens. Some people call sunflowers the "fourth sister," in reference to the Three Sisters corn, bean, and squash, but this is a recent appellation as far as we know, and we're not aware of any legends or oral traditions referring to sunflowers this way.

Common Sunflower is an open land species, generally on moist soils. It is a species of prairies and other grasslands, old fields, roadsides, railroad rights-of-way, savannas, and forest edge. It is found across the conterminous U.S., but probably is native to the central and southern portion of the range and Mexico.

Category: Animals & Nature sunflower, (genus Helianthus ), genus of nearly 70 species of herbaceous plants of the aster family ( Asteraceae ). Sunflowers are native primarily to North and South America, and some species are cultivated as ornamentals for their spectacular size and flower heads and for their edible seeds.

One of the most recognizable garden flowers is the classic annual sunflower ( Helianthus annuus ). Its flower head consists of a dark disk surrounded by petals that range in color from the traditional yellow to shades of creamy white, orange, and deep red. The flower is supported by a coarse hairy stalk bearing triangular-shaped leaves.

The common sunflower ( Helianthus annuus) is a species of large annual forb of the genus Helianthus. It is commonly grown as a crop for its edible oily seeds. Apart from cooking oil production, it is also used as livestock forage (as a meal or a silage plant), as bird food, in some industrial applications, and as an ornamental in domestic gardens.

Giant sunflower has an interesting central stem that's reddish purple and covered with white hairs. Leaves are 3-7โ€ณ long. Flowers are 3-6โ€ณ wide. Giant sunflower seeds are eaten by many kinds of birds during the fall and winter. It's a magnet for native bees, honeybees, bumblebees, Syrphid flies, butterflies, and beetles.

American Indian Uses Sunflower was a common crop among American Indian tribes throughout North America. Evidence suggests that the plant was cultivated by American Indians in present-day Arizona and New Mexico about 3000 BC. Some archaeologists suggest that sunflower may have been domesticated before corn.

The common sunflower ( Helianthus annuus) is a fitting plant of the month for November, which is Native American Heritage Month. Native peoples living in the eastern US domesticated sunflowers - selecting for larger seeds - by at least 4,000 years ago!
